1,029 united territorial communities created in Ukraine

1,029 united territorial communities (UTCs)with a population of 11.7 million have been already created in Ukraine.

This is evidenced by the data of the latest monitoring of decentralization and local self-government reform of the Ministry of Communities and Territories Development of Ukraine published on the Ministry’s website.

"As of January 10, 2020, 1,029 united territorial communities with a population of 11.7 million people were created in Ukraine. Prospective plans for the creation of communities cover 90.3% of the country's territory," the report reads.

Deputy Minister of Communities and Territories Development of Ukraine Vyacheslav Nehoda noted that 223 UTCs had been formed in 2019, whereas only 141 - in 2018. "That is, the process of decentralization continues, people trust it, and the resistance of opponents is being overcome. In general, 1,029 UTCs were already formed from 4,698 communities. We know that many UTCs are weak, usually those where political or emotional decisions were made. We’ll make adjustments. However, 6,263 communities have not united yet, worsening their own development prospects. Last December, the elections in the newly-formed UTCs were held. Forty-nine more communities are ready for appointment of the first elections and await the decision of the Central Election Commission," Nehoda said.
